The question

Is there a book that contains the agreed-upon reasons for revelation (Asbab al-Nuzul)?

The answer

The causes of revelation (Asbab al-Nuzul) are important sciences that aid in understanding the Qur'an. Books have been authored on this topic, discussing the authentic and verified causes of revelation. However, no specific work has exclusively focused on the agreed-upon causes, distinguishing them from those subject to dispute. What exegetes (mufassirun) mention regarding the causes of revelation is by way of example for the generality of the wording, which is referred to by the maxim: "The lesson lies in the generality of the wording, not in the specificity of the cause." The non-explicit cause is a matter of ijtihad (independent reasoning) in clarifying what the verse applies to.
